The DIYEDEN Musiland is a killer DAC featuring the latest in DAC technology called bit depth, Bit depth
allows you to select the bit length of conversion (16, 20 or 24 bit) to precisely match the resolution of the
incoming stream. The selection of the proper bit length allows you to adjust the sound from detailed
and accurate to slightly warm. The Cirrus CS4398 balanced D to A converter has up to 120 db in
dynamic range and up to 192 kHz of sampling capability. This new generation of technology creates an
amazing sound stage for the price and is a must for those with multiple inputs or an AV system.
The technology in the MD 10 does not stop at bit depth. In addition to selecting bit resolution, the MD 10
features two types of filtering: Filter with 102dB Stop-Band Attenuation for AV applications directly through
your digital cable or Filter with 75dB Stop-Band attenuation for audiophile application. No other DAC on
the market gives you this type of digital matching with flexibility at this price point.

Specifications
24bit System, up to 192kHz Sampling Frequency
Class A Earphone Amplifier
CIRRUS Flagship CS4398 D/A Chip,
Up to 120Db SNR
Dual digital filtering: 102 db or 75 db
MUSILAND Balance Analog Filter class A AMP.
Details
BNC, Coax, Toslink and USB inputs.
Volume control for line out and Headphone
jack (1/8"). Graphic display menu shows
incoming sampling frequency to 192 kHz.
